Over 700 Russian fishermen rescued

16:31, 11.03.2008 | Sakhalin Region

Helicopters and rescue boats yesterday have rescued 755 fishermen who were trapped on an ice floe that had broken away from the coast of Sakhalin Island in Russia's far east.

Emergency officials say the anglers, who were fishing off the southeastern part of Sakhalin, had ignored continuous official warnings about the safety of the ice.
Russian authorities mounted a quick rescue effort in the Sea of Okhotsk involving two helicopters and dozens of rescue boats.
Russia's Emergency Situations Ministry says crews rescued all those stranded in Sakhalin's Mordvinov Bay.
Several dozen salvage workers participated in the rescue effort.
In February 2007, 442 anglers were brought back to shore in a similar rescue effort off Sakhalin Island.
